摘要
Environmental friendliness is one of the key elements in the sustainable development and siting of public odorous premises. This can only be achieved by adopting effective odour control design in HVAC systems. Odour nuisance presents one of the most difficult tasks to be handled. The lack of a scientific approach and a clear statutory guideline has made the problem even more complicated. This paper will give an outline of Building Services Branch's experience in the design and implementation of appropriate odour abatement measures for the public odorous premises such as refuse collection points, markets, cooked food centres, slaughter houses, public toilets, etc. for Government projects in Hong Kong. Discussion will be made on the statutory requirements, odour assessment method and the acceptable odour criteria. The available technologies and mitigation measures to combat odour as well as their advantageous and drawback will be discussed based on the experience in application. Recent concern on indoor hygiene and air quality has fostered new design for odour treatment and discussion will be made on some new proposals adopted.
